The Cloud Certified Professional (CCP™) program is dedicated to excellence in the fields of cloud computing technology, architecture, security, and governance. A collection of courses establish a set of vendor-neutral industry certifications for different areas of specialization. Founded by best-selling author, Thomas Erl, this curriculum enables IT professionals to develop real-world cloud computing proficiency. Because of the vendor-neutral focus of the course materials, the skills acquired by attaining CloudSchool.com certifications are applicable to any vendor or cloud platform. How will you benefit?
- A Certified Cloud Technology Professional has demonstrated proficiency in the concepts, IT resources, and implementation mechanisms used to assemble and evolve cloud platforms via common utilization models, such as Software-as-a-Service (SaaS), Platform-as-a-Service (PaaS), and Infrastructure-as-a-Service (IaaS).
- An understanding of fundamental cloud computing concepts and terminology are second nature to the Cloud Technology Professional, as well as the advantages, disadvantages, and general implications of using and combining common cloud computing mechanisms and cloud security mechanisms.
- Further, the Cloud Technology Professional must possess the ability to associate cloud computing mechanisms to the realization of specific characteristics, benefits, and goals assigned to cloud environments and cloud-based solutions.
- Conversely, the Cloud Technology Professional needs to be able to identify the common threats and challenges to cloud services and supporting IT resources, in order to leverage cloud security mechanisms and when necessary, moderate the use of cloud computing mechanisms.
- This course covers a range of topics related to cloud computing mechanisms, cloud security threats and controls, and essential cloud technologies. Also addressed are testing, cloud storage, industry standards, and emerging technologies and trends.

Principal Areas of Study
Certified Cloud Professional Module 1: Fundamental Cloud Computing This foundational course provides end-to-end coverage of fundamental cloud computing topics as they pertain to both technology and business considerations. The course content is divided into a series of modular sections, each of which is accompanied by one or more hands-on exercises.
Topics Covered
- A Brief History of the Business and Technology Drivers that Led to Cloud Computing
- Fundamental Cloud Computing Terminology and Concepts
- Horizontal and Vertical Scaling
- Basics of Virtualization
- Specific Characteristics that Define a Cloud
- On-Premise Services vs. Cloud Services
- Understanding Elasticity, Resiliency, On-Demand and Measured Usage
- Benefits, Challenges and Risks of Contemporary Cloud Computing Platforms and Cloud Services
- Understanding How Cloud Consumers and Cloud Providers Relate
- Cloud Resource Administrator and Cloud Service Owner Roles
- Cloud Service and Cloud Service Consumer Roles
- Organizational and Trust Boundaries as They Pertain to Cloud Consumers and Providers
- Software as a Service (SaaS), Platform as a Service (PaaS) and Infrastructure as a Service (IaaS) Cloud Delivery Models
- Combining Cloud Delivery Models Public Cloud, Private Cloud, Hybrid Cloud and Community Cloud Deployment Models
- Measuring the Business Value and ROI of Cloud Computing
- Business Cost Metrics and Formulas for Comparing and Calculating Cloud and On-Premise Solution Costs
- Service Level Agreements (SLAs) for Cloud-based IT Resources
- Formulas for Calculating and Rating SLA Quality of Service Characteristics
- Optional Supplement: Cloud Computing & SOA Connection Points (for participants interested in using cloud computing and SOA together)
Exam C90.01: Fundamental Cloud Computing. A passing grade in each exam is a requirement for completion of next module certifications
Module 2: Cloud Technology Concepts This course explores a range of the most important and relevant technology-related topics that pertain to contemporary cloud computing platforms. The course content does not get into implementation or programming details, but instead keeps coverage at a conceptual level, focusing on topics that address cloud service architecture, cloud security threats and technologies, virtualization and data processing. Proven technologies are defined and classified as concrete architectural building blocks called "mechanisms". The purpose of this course is to introduce cloud computing-related technology topics in a manner that is accessible to a wide range of IT professionals, as well as to empower participants with an understanding of the fundamental mechanics of a cloud platform, how the different "moving parts" can be combined, and how to address common threats and pitfalls.
